Day One: Learning about Delhi, India’s capital
Your path starts in Delhi, where modernity and ancient history live side by side. Your guide and driver will meet you upon your arrival and whisk you around the sights of the city.
Older Delhi Highlights
Starting with the busy streets of Old Delhi, where you will find the magnificent Red Fort, a UNESCO World Heritage Site the primary residence of Mughal rulers. After that, visit one of India’s biggest mosques, Jama Masjid, then ride a rickshaw across the busy but really lovely Chandni Chowk alleyways.
Notes from New Delhi
By contrast, New Delhi presents a more calm environment. You will see sites including Humayun’s Tomb, a forerunner of the Taj Mahal in architectural form, and India Gate, a military memorial honoring Indian troops. Another must-see is the highest brick minaret in the world, the Qutub Minar, which highlights Delhi Sultanate’s complex artistic ability.
Second day: Agra—The City of Love
On the second day, you will head for Agra, a city known for the Taj Mahal. About three to four hours separate Delhi from Agra, and the journey throughout the Indian countryside is comfortable.
Taj Mahal
Arriving, you will see the Taj Mahal, a monument to love among the most identifiable constructions on Earth. Built by Emperor Shah Jahan in remembrance of his loving wife Mumtaz Mahal, your guide will tell the moving love tale behind this great tomb. You will have opportunity to tour the gardens and photograph Taj from several viewpoints, so highlighting its beauty.
Agra Fort
After that, visit Agra Fort, another UNESCO World Heritage Site once the Mughal emperors used for their primary residence. With red sandstone walls encircling several palaces, mosques, and audience rooms, the fort is an architectural wonder.
Baby Taj, or Itimad-ud-Daulah:
You also tour the Tomb of Itimad-ud-Daulah, sometimes known as the “Baby Taj,” before departing Agra. Considered a forerunner of the Taj Mahal, this beautiful marble monument is renowned for its complex inlay work.
Day Three: Jaipur—The Pink City
Your Golden Triangle Tour’s last leg leads you to Jaipur, the capital of Rajasthan, well-known for its energetic culture and royal legacy. Agra to Jaipur drives take four to five hours.
Fort, Amber
Your morning in Jaipur starts with a tour of the magnificent hilltop fortification known as Amber Fort, which commands Maota Lake. With its palaces, gardens, and halls, the fort combines Mughal and Hindu building techniques. For a more contemporary method, you might decide to ride an elephant up to the fort or a jeep.
City Royal
Following your tour of Amber Fort, you will next stop at the expansive City Palace right in the middle of Jaipur. The royal family of Jaipur still resides in the City Palace; some of it has been turned into a museum exhibiting royal relics.
Jantar Mantar and Hawa Mahal
Seeing the Hawa Mahal, sometimes known as the Palace of Winds, completes any trip to Jaipur. 2. When should one start their Golden Triangle Tour?
October to March is the ideal visit period since the temperature is cooler and more suitable for touring.
